Ingredients You’ll Need

These ingredients are simple yet carefully chosen to deliver the perfect harmony of flavor, texture, and color. Each component plays a crucial role—from the citrusy brightness of lime to the creamy richness of avocado, all nestled atop hearty brown rice and sweet, succulent chicken.

  • Chicken breasts: Thinly sliced for quick, even cooking and easy stacking.
  • Honey: Adds a natural sweetness that balances the lime’s tartness beautifully.
  • Fresh lime juice: Brings a zesty brightness that livens up the entire dish.
  • Lime zest: Intensifies the citrus flavor without adding extra liquid.
  • Olive oil: Used both for marinating and cooking, providing a smooth, rich mouthfeel.
  • Garlic clove: Minced to infuse a subtle, aromatic depth into the chicken.
  • Salt and pepper: Simple seasonings to enhance and balance all flavors.
  • Cooked brown rice: Nutty and fiber-rich, this is the wholesome base of our stack.
  • Ripe avocado: Sliced to add creamy texture and a buttery taste that complements the tangy chicken.
  • Cherry tomatoes: Halved for juicy bursts of sweetness and a pop of color.
  • Fresh cilantro: Chopped as a bright, herbal garnish to finish each stack.
  • Lime wedges (optional): For an extra squeeze of fresh citrus at the table.

How to Make Honey Lime Chicken & Avocado Brown Rice Stack

Step 1: Marinate the Chicken

Begin by whisking together honey, fresh lime juice, lime zest, olive oil, minced garlic, salt, and pepper in a bowl. This creates a marinade that’s sweet, tangy, and packed with flavor. Add the thinly sliced chicken breasts, making sure each piece is coated well. Let it sit for 15 to 20 minutes so the chicken can soak up all those vibrant flavors before cooking.

Step 2: Cook the Chicken

Heat a skillet over medium-high heat and gently cook the marinated chicken for 4 to 5 minutes on each side. You’ll want a lovely golden-brown finish with a juicy interior. Once cooked, take the chicken off the heat and let it rest for about 5 minutes. Resting helps seal in the juices, keeping every bite tender and delicious. Then slice the chicken for stacking.

Step 3: Prepare the Brown Rice

While the chicken rests, warm your cooked brown rice with a teaspoon of olive oil and a pinch of salt. This step enhances the rice’s natural nuttiness while keeping it fluffy and flavorful. The warm rice will act as the perfect foundation for your Honey Lime Chicken & Avocado Brown Rice Stack.

Step 4: Assemble Your Honey Lime Chicken & Avocado Brown Rice Stack

Grab a bowl or a food ring mold for a neat, restaurant-style presentation. Begin by layering the brown rice at the bottom, creating a solid base. Next, add the sliced honey lime chicken, making sure the pieces overlap slightly for visual appeal. Top this with slices of ripe avocado and halved cherry tomatoes, adding creaminess and fresh bursts of flavor. Finish by sprinkling chopped cilantro all over and drizzling any leftover honey lime glaze for an extra zesty kick.

Make Ahead and Storage

Storing Leftovers

Leftover Honey Lime Chicken & Avocado Brown Rice Stack keeps nicely in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. Store the avocado slices separately if possible to maintain their creamy texture and prevent browning. The chicken and rice can be stored together and reheated easily.

Freezing

While the chicken and brown rice freeze well, it’s best to avoid freezing the avocado and fresh toppings. Freeze cooked chicken and brown rice in separate containers or portions for up to 2 months. When ready to enjoy, thaw overnight in the fridge rather than at room temperature for food safety and best texture.

Reheating

Reheat the chicken and rice gently in a skillet over medium heat or microwave until warmed through. If the stack is already assembled, remove the fresh avocado, warm the rest, then add the avocado back fresh to keep its creamy texture intact. A quick squeeze of fresh lime post-reheat revives those delightful bright flavors.

FAQs

Can I use white rice instead of brown rice?

Absolutely! While brown rice adds a nuttier flavor and extra fiber, white rice works perfectly too and gives the dish a softer texture. Just prepare it as usual and layer it the same way.

How long should I marinate the chicken?

Marinating for 15 to 20 minutes is enough to infuse the chicken with the sweet and tangy flavors without overpowering the meat’s natural taste. If you want a stronger flavor, you can marinate for up to an hour but avoid going too long to keep the meat tender.

Can I make this dish vegetarian or vegan?

Definitely! Swap the chicken for grilled tofu or roasted chickpeas, and replace honey with maple syrup or agave nectar for a wonderful vegan version of the Honey Lime Chicken & Avocado Brown Rice Stack.

What if I don’t have fresh lime zest?

Fresh lime zest adds bright citrus oils that really elevate the flavor, but if you don’t have it, you can omit it or use a small amount of bottled lime juice extra to enhance tanginess, though fresh zest is best if possible.

Is this a meal I can prepare ahead for meal prep?

Yes! The chicken and rice can be cooked in advance. Keep avocado and fresh toppings separate until serving to maintain freshness. This makes it a great option for quick lunches or dinners throughout the week.
